    MISANTHROPICAL

    Pronunciation (US): Play  (GB): Play

     I. (adjective) 

    Sense 1

    Meaning:

    Hating mankind in generalplay

    Synonyms:

    misanthropic; misanthropical

    Classified under:

    Adjectives

    Similar:

    ill-natured (having an irritable and unpleasant disposition)

    Derivation:

    misanthrope (someone who dislikes people in general)

    misanthropy (hatred of mankind)

    Sense 2

    Meaning:

    Believing the worst of human nature and motives; having a sneering disbelief in e.g. selflessness of othersplay

    Synonyms:

    cynical; misanthropic; misanthropical

    Classified under:

    Adjectives

    Similar:

    distrustful (having or showing distrust)

    Derivation:

    misanthrope (someone who dislikes people in general)

    misanthropy (a disposition to dislike and mistrust other people)
